Femtosecond laser-assisted microinjection into living neurons

英文摘要a ti:sapphire femtosecond laser micro-manipulation system was used to perforate vital cells. propidium iodide was successfully transferred into both astrocytes and pc12 cells via the channel of a femtosecond laser, which induced transiently recoverable opening of the cell membrane. the transfection efficiency reached almost 100%. this method also had the advantage of contact-free, non-disruptive and stable transfection.
